Im super new to the MPC but have a lot of experience making sampled and sequenced music with software. One thing I am not understanding is when certain drum samples are loaded into the MPC memory, randomly some samples will load with loop mode ON. Now what this does it causes the sound to only trigger during the duration im holding the pad and loops over and over again while holding it down. I can manually change the setting of the sample in the TRIM menu. Is there a way to have the MPC automatically always load things without this pesky loop mode flagging on randomly? Can anyone answer on why certain sounds behave this way?

I am sorry to dissapoint you, but no, you cannot change that setting without going in the TRIM mode. I know, it's pretty damn annoying, but the responsibility lies in the part of the original maker of the pgm/drum sound.

these are your own samples you had previously saved and then loaded or samples your loading from like sample disk you bought??

i dont use sample program disks but i think thats what it is. if they originally had the loop set on when the disk was made thats how its gonna be when you load em off those disks.

you just have to unloop em everytime you load em.
